Yugabyte provides a distributed SQL database solution called YugabyteDB, which is designed for large-scale applications that require high availability and resilience. This database allows businesses to manage large amounts of data across multiple locations, ensuring that the data is always accessible and secure. YugabyteDB operates in both open-source and commercial formats, enabling developers to use and contribute to the database freely while also offering managed services for enterprises. The company serves a variety of clients, including large enterprises and financial institutions, particularly in sectors where data integrity and uptime are critical. Yugabyte's goal is to deliver scalable and reliable data management solutions that meet the needs of modern businesses.

SUNNYVALE, Calif.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--YugabyteDB, the distributed PostgreSQL database company for cloud native applications, today announced YugabyteDB 2.21 to arm organizations with advanced disaster recovery and resiliency capabilities. This release extends Yugabyte’s xCluster asynchronous replication with disaster recovery orchestration. Further innovations in this release boost data resilience by reducing friction to move existing applications to YugabyteDB, eliminating software upgrade risks, and powering predictable and resilient Kubernetes deployments.New regulations, like DORA in Europe and APPI in Japan, highlight the growing need for robust disaster recovery and operational resilience. Legacy database systems often require complex third-party protection solutions. As a result, they struggle to meet the ever-changing compliance demands.Yugabyte is excited to introduce xCluster Disaster Recovery (DR) for YugabyteDB Anywhere to greatly simplify the end user experience. This new offering represents the first time a distributed SQL database has natively integrated orchestrated DR capabilities into its UI

SUNNYVALE, Calif.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Yugabyte, the leading open source distributed SQL database company, today announced the keynote theme and final schedule for the upcoming fourth annual Distributed SQL Summit (DSS) Asia. This year’s virtual summit, taking place on Wednesday, April 24, includes speakers from companies including Airwallex, Helpshift, IMDA, Navi, Airwallex, Rakuten, Singtel, Tagbangers, UL Systems, Yugabyte, and more. DSS Asia is a free event and the latest speaker schedule is available here. DSS Asia is a place for the region’s YugabyteDB community of developers, customers, partners, and industry thought leaders to discuss the challenges and opportunities of database modernization and transformation
